本博文内容是学习课程做的笔记,只记录了一些,由于没有基础,且讲的也不是太清楚,只吸收了一部分内容,记录下来备忘。
目录:
Objects的基本概念?
首先讲解Vivado中objects的基本概念,然后是如何使用这5个Tcl命令。
cell可以是Verilog中的实例化后的模块,也可以是一些LUT、DSP48E等资源,它们有相应的pin,pin与pin之间的连线为net,port与pin不同,port是FPGA和外部打交道的管脚。
每个port会占用一个FPGA外部管脚,称为package pin,每个package pin都在IO Bank中。
下面是五个常用的Tcl命令,它们都有一些常用的共同的参数,下面分别介绍:
上图也可以看出&#